A second Derry man has died from injuries sustained in a crash in County Donegal on Saturday night has been named.
The victim, named locally as Eoghan Dawson (20), was involved in a fatal road accident at Cross, Quigley's Point at 11.15pm.
No other vehicles were involved in the tragic accident.
Eoghan suffered serious injuries and was rushed to the Royal Victoria Hospital in Belfast but has since tragically passed.
His cousin Kian Dawson was also involved in the accident and sadly died.
Tributes have been flooding in on social media for Eoghan.
